Viagra, frequently called sildenafil, is a common medication intended to help erectile dysfunction . It works by boosting blood delivery to the male organ , enabling men to achieve and keep an erection firm for pleasurable activity. It's vital to remember that Viagra doesn't produce an erection on its own; sexual stimulation is still necessary. Always consult with a doctor before taking Viagra, as it may interact with other medications and isn't suitable for everyone .

Understanding Viagra Unwanted Reactions and Methods to Deal with Them

Viagra, or the medication , is a popular solution for ED , but it's crucial to know its possible consequences. Frequent effects can include throbbing headaches, warmth in the face, nasal congestion , and altered vision . Less frequently you might notice lightheadedness or muscle aches . Reducing these effects often involves staying hydrated , the treatment with nourishment, and informing your healthcare provider of any persistent concerns . Do not taking more than the recommended amount and consistently speak with a physician before initiating Viagra or if you notice any unusual problems.

Does Viagra Safe? Risks and Benefits Explained

Considering whether Viagra is safe is an crucial concern for some individuals. Generally, Viagra is seen as relatively secure when taken as directed by the medical professional. However, similar to some medication, you'll find potential side effects and upsides. Certain common adverse reactions might comprise head discomfort, flushing, nasal congestion, and alterations in vision. Rare adverse reactions, although infrequent, might involve problems with hearing, a sudden change in eyesight, or priapism – a state requiring prompt medical attention.

  • This is essential to consider the health background with the physician before trying it.
  • Some drugs, like nitrates, might interact dangerously with Viagra.
  • Men with pre-existing medical ailments, such as heart problems or low pressure, need to exercise additional care.
